But let's say it was reasonable to project the Canucks to be a bubble team then. Where do bubble teams draft? 13-16? The picks in those slots were: Coronato, Rosen, Cossa, and Othmann.

Well their pick was the Guenther pick in 2021, so that is the baseline. The spread around the projection would be pretty large.

And more importantly the team that was buying the pick was not buying a pick between 13-16. They were buying a pick that had some probability of being much better than 13-16, with a mid-teens pick being the likely worst case. There was additional value on the upside especially given how poorly the Canucks were run.
